Imagine leaving of the home you have lived in 20, 30, 40 as well as 50 years. You havent only accumulated "stuff" but have countless memories. You raised your children, hosted family gatherings, and laughed with neighbors. Now you must to leave all that behind and move to an inferior place or perhaps an assisted living facility. It is a daunting task at best along with a nightmare at worst. Listed here are the top five things to do to make the transition easier.

1. Sort and Downsize Early

Its taken years to accumulate your property and it will take lots of days to determine which for you to do together. Allow yourself plenty of time to become nostalgic about the souvenirs you purchased on your vacations. Spend some time determining what you would like to consider along with you, things you will give to members of the family or donate to charity, and what just must be tossed.

2. Plan Your Available Space

The amount of furniture you have now might not fit in your new residence or even the piece itself may be too big. A good example is the dinning table. Would you still require a table that comfortably seats ten for Thanksgiving dinner? Understanding how much youll need and where each bit fits will help within the sorting and downsizing phase of the move.

3. Create Notification Lists

Make a list of all of the people you want to notify about your address change. Please remember the utilities that must definitely be notified.

4. Pack a Survival Kit

Pack a bag with personal essentials for moving day. Include medications, a big change of clothes, and important papers. Pack an extra box with moving day requirements for clean up, basic their hands, light bulbs, and a flashlight. Whether its a long distance move, include paper plates, cups, and napkins in case you have to get some food before your dishes arrive.

5. Ask for Help

Moving is stressful and it is effort. Ask friends and family for help and advice. A great source of information and help is the nations Association of Senior Move Managers ( http://www.nasmm.org ). They specialize in assisting with everything in regards to a Senior move from organizing and sorting to getting a mover to helping get settled within the new home.

Moving at all ages is an overwhelming task. Moving after being in your house for several decades may become a terrible job if it is rushed. Plan in advance, spend some time, and request help from those who are around you.

Moving As a Single Woman: How to Stay Safe

Moving after finding yourself in your house for many decades can become an unbearable job if it is rushed. Plan in advance, take your time, and ask for help from those around you.

Moving could be a very stressful experience, as well as the costs related to it, which can also allow it to be a costly experience. The fact is that if you are moving the very first time and you do not do things right, moving may become not only stressful, but a nightmare. The fact is that it does not need to be that way as long as you begin with the best foot, and beginning with the best foot means locating the movers. So, what is the right way to look through moving companies and discover the one which fits your needs?

The first step you should take is to be careful with the companies you browse online. There are some companies online that have a very good reputation and do not rip people off, however, not every one of these moving companies are 100% trustable and several from the victims that report having being ripped off are individuals who found their moving company online but didnt check the trustworthiness of the organization they were hiring. There are lots of ways to check a companys reputation. For example, most websites offer a comments section where previous customers can post their comments around the service they received. If you cannot find a comments section, you should think of going somewhere else.

For those who have enough time, the best option is to open your phone book and discover moving services in your area. One other good idea would be to call local real estate agencies. Real estate agencies also have moving service companies available due to the very nature of their business. The next step is to pick a few companies that have been in business for some time, ten years or even more; do not hire moving brokers. Customer protection laws currently apply only to motor carriers and to brokers. Therefore, in case you have a complaint, if you hired a broker, your complaint wont be taken into account.

The easiest method to come with an estimate final price is to ask them to come to your house and do the proper calculations there. If your moving company is not willing to come over to your residence and perform the estimations there, dont hire that company and proceed to the next. Make sure that they, not subcontractors, supply the service provided by the organization. It is also a good idea to visit their office and make sure their office to make sure the company is real, begin to see the trucks and also the facilities yourself. Also, ensure that all of the trucks are properly identified using the companys name and logo.

Every company will try to give you a price according to the things they see within your house. It is recommended to leave the paperwork from previous companies in plain sight in which the remaining companies can easily see it, this way, they will know you have had other companies visit you and also will think hard before attempting to overprice you and also actually, they might end up giving you a cheaper price . because of competition.
